The Regulatory Tango: CAISO Meets CPUC

The California Public Utilities Commission (CPUC) recently mandated that utilities procure 11.5GW of new clean resources by 2026. But here's the kicker – 80% must come from "preferred resources" like battery storage that can respond faster than a Tesla Plaid Mode acceleration. CAISO's latest resource adequacy report shows battery storage discharged 5,214 GWh during summer 2024 peak hours – enough to power every Disneyland ride simultaneously for 18 straight days.

The Great Duration Debate: 4 Hours or Fight

CPUC's current resource adequacy framework treats 4-hour batteries like VIPs at a nightclub, while shorter-duration systems get stuck in the velvet rope queue. But here's the plot twist – CAISO's latest duck curve data shows evening peaks lasting closer to 6 hours. Cue the industry's collective scramble to develop cobalt-free batteries that won't bankrupt developers.

Project Type 2023 Capacity 2025 Target
Utility-Scale Storage 5.6GW 10.2GW
Behind-the-Meter 843MW 2.1GW

Virtual Power Plants: Where Your Neighbor's Powerwall Becomes Grid Hero

CPUC's new VPP roadmap aims to aggregate enough residential batteries to create a 2.5GW distributed power plant by 2025. Imagine a future where your Tesla charges during off-peak hours, then sells back power during the evening peak – essentially becoming a rolling energy piggy bank. The program's success hinges on creating compensation structures more enticing than a Black Friday doorbuster sale.
